Output d74e689cdcccb69842d6970324e83209dd6ccbb1f11f892ce17639f21542c103:0

value
10846
script pubkey
OP_0 OP_PUSHBYTES_20 0bf31d8feb37a1b0e2a77c20cbf961a3e7b846ee
address
bc1qp0e3mrltx7smpc480ssvh7tp50nms3hwvp0du4
transaction
d74e689cdcccb69842d6970324e83209dd6ccbb1f11f892ce17639f21542c103
confirmations
310016
spent
true